still not sure about the springs. I put the idea on hold until next summer. I need to change to winter tires soon, so no point on lowering the car just now.
I installed the black kidneys. What a major pain in the ass. I tried to do it from the outside, but with my fingers it was impossible to get the pins open. So I did what probably most people do and opened up the bumper. Really like the look. I believe these are the "sport" griles in gloss black. OEM of course. I´ve had the car for a month now and I am really liking it. It is a huge leap from E91 LCi which I had before. The only downside is the steering, which is somehow "vague" sometimes.. Cheers, Sod-3 |

Finally got around to get some coding done to my car. Now the boot also closes from inside the car and key. As the car has the smaller lcd screen between the gauges I didn't have speed info until now.
Daytime lights now have the rear lights lit. We also coded sport+mode and the sport displays to Idrive but they don't work for some reason. Still liking this car very much. Needs more power though |
